Aerotek Production Associate - General in La Crosse, Wisconsin

Job Title: Production Associate Job Description

The Production Associate position involves performing various tasks in the production of wood components. This role requires adherence to standard work methods and safe work habits to ensure efficient and safe production.

Responsibilities

  • Attach appropriate labels and tags to products and packages.

  • Notify supervisor of any mechanical or material issues.

  • Maintain a clean and safe work area.

Essential Skills

  • Experience in production and assembly.

  • Strong attention to detail.

  • Ability to work well in a team environment.

Additional Skills & Qualifications

  • Reading skills to interpret paperwork and perform tasks as assigned by the department supervisor.

  • Ability to check product quality using a tape measure or other measuring tools/equipment.

  • Proficient in time management.

  • Willingness to learn and perform a variety of job tasks.

  • Compliance with safety equipment requirements such as wearing safety glasses and hearing protection.

Why Work Here?

Join a family-owned business with a single site location that offers opportunities for advancement and on-the-job training. Enjoy benefits such as 401(k) with matching, dental and vision insurance, a flexible schedule, health insurance, paid time off, and a referral program.

Work Environment

Work hours are from 6:00 AM to 2:30 PM, Monday through Friday, in a fast-paced production environment. Employees are frequently exposed to fumes and/or airborne particles, moving mechanical parts, and vibration. The noise level can be loud, and overtime opportunities are available periodically.

Job Type & Location

This is a Contract to Hire position based out of La Crosse, WI.

Pay and Benefits

The pay range for this position is $18.25 - $18.75/hr.
